The Grand Ambition: Scaling Safely While Staying Cutting Edge
Unfortunately it’s just not enough to be cutting-edge; you also have to integrate seamlessly with large-scale enterprise systems. The final frontier is the real world: can your deep tech startup handle the massive data loads, security protocols, and compliance measures demanded by Fortune 500 organisations?
For many startups, the devil is in the details—unfamiliar compliance frameworks, a shortage of enterprise-proof credentials, and complicated procurement processes that can grind innovation to a halt.
In short, you’re up against:
Lack of enterprise-level compliance frameworks: SOC 2, ISO 27001, HIPAA, GDPR—the alphabet soup can seem never-ending.
Proof-of-concept hurdles: You need real-world pilots to refine your product, but big clients aren’t always eager to be the guinea pig.
Complex corporate IT environments: If you’re not prepared for labyrinthine legacy systems, your solution can stall before takeoff.
